Brake System Overview

Detailed description of the brake system components and their functions

Brake Types and Configurations
  • Front brakes: Ventilated disc brakes with 348 mm diameter rotors
  • Rear brakes: Solid disc brakes with 324 mm diameter rotors
  • Standard ABS (Anti-lock Braking System) with DSC (Dynamic Stability Control)
  • Optional Adaptive Brake System with hill descent control
Brake Fluid Specifications
  • Recommended brake fluid: DOT 4
  • Brake fluid capacity: 1.0 liter
  • Fluid replacement interval: Every 2 years or 30,000 miles
  • Minimum boiling point: 230°C (446°F)

Note: Always use BMW-approved brake fluid to ensure optimal performance.

Brake Pad and Rotor Specifications

Technical details and measurements for brake pads and rotors

Front Brake Pads and Rotors
  • Front brake pad thickness (new): 12 mm
  • Front brake pad minimum thickness: 3 mm
  • Front rotor thickness (new): 28 mm
  • Front rotor minimum thickness: 26 mm
Rear Brake Pads and Rotors
  • Rear brake pad thickness (new): 10 mm
  • Rear brake pad minimum thickness: 2 mm
  • Rear rotor thickness (new): 18 mm
  • Rear rotor minimum thickness: 16 mm

Note: Regularly inspect brake pads and rotors for wear and replace as necessary.

Brake Hydraulic System

Details about the hydraulic components and their specifications

Master Cylinder and Brake Lines
  • Master cylinder bore diameter: 22.2 mm
  • Brake line pressure: 120 bar (1,740 psi)
  • Brake line material: Stainless steel with corrosion-resistant coating
  • Brake line diameter: 4.75 mm
Brake Calipers
  • Front caliper piston diameter: 60 mm
  • Rear caliper piston diameter: 40 mm
  • Caliper material: Aluminum alloy
  • Caliper mounting: Fixed type

Note: Ensure calipers are inspected for leaks and proper operation during routine maintenance.

Frequently Asked Questions

Find answers to common questions about torque specifications

Q1

What is the recommended brake pad thickness for the 2007-2013 BMW X5?

The recommended minimum brake pad thickness for the 2007-2013 BMW X5 is 3mm. Pads should be replaced if they are worn below this threshold to ensure optimal braking performance and safety.

Q2

What type of brake fluid is recommended for the BMW X5 (2007-2013)?

BMW recommends using DOT 4 brake fluid for the 2007-2013 X5. The fluid should meet BMW specification FMVSS 116 and have a minimum dry boiling point of 230°C (446°F) and a wet boiling point of 155°C (311°F).

Q3

How often should the brake rotors be inspected on a 2007-2013 BMW X5?

Brake rotors should be inspected every 10,000 miles or during routine maintenance. Rotors should be replaced if they are worn below the minimum thickness specification of 28.4mm for front rotors and 18.4mm for rear rotors, or if they exhibit severe scoring, warping, or cracking.

Q4

What is the torque specification for the brake caliper bolts on the BMW X5?

The torque specification for the brake caliper bolts on the 2007-2013 BMW X5 is 81 Nm (60 lb-ft) for the front calipers and 35 Nm (26 lb-ft) for the rear calipers. Always use a calibrated torque wrench to ensure proper tightening.

Q5

Can I use aftermarket brake pads on my BMW X5?

While aftermarket brake pads can be used, BMW recommends using genuine BMW brake pads or OEM-equivalent parts to ensure compatibility, performance, and safety. Non-genuine parts may affect braking performance and could void the vehicle's warranty.
